"Invalid column type from bcp client for colid" - How to use sql.UniqueIdentifier column type?
See original GitHub issueHey there,
i am trying to do a bulk insert with 15-20 columns, one of which is a UniqueIdentifier.
My MSSQL table column is a UniqueIdentifier. I am using the node-uuid module to generate a v4 uuid and am trying to get it persisted (unsuccessfully).
  var table = new sql.Table('mytable'); 
    table.create = true;
    table.columns.add('item_type', sql.VarChar(50), {nullable: false});
    table.columns.add('total_events', sql.Int, {nullable: false});
    table.columns.add('guid', sql.UniqueIdentifier, {nullable: false});
    table.rows.add('aa',5,uuid.v4());
The above code will always throw “Invalid column type from bcp client for colid” Error. What type do i have to use to be able to do the insert?
Issue Analytics
- State:
- Created 8 years ago
- Comments:5
 Top Results From Across the Web
Top Results From Across the Web
Invalid column type from bcp client for colid - Stack Overflow
I'm getting the following error message: Invalid column type from bcp client for colid 1. I'm using node-mssql package.
Read more >bcp error - Invalid column type from bcp client for colid 1
You might be experiencing the following error with bcp when loading text data to SQL Server table;. It is possible to see this...
Read more >Invalid column type from bcp client for colid xx.
I have an issue with transferring some data from prod to uat, the two tables are identical. I first thought this might have...
Read more >SQL UNIQUEIDENTIFIER Data Type - Dofactory
This data type is used as primary key alternative to IDENTITY columns. UNIQUEIDENTIFIER is globally unique, whereas IDENTITY is unique within a table....
Read more >Received an invalid column length from the bcp client for colid ...
To avoid this, try exceeding the data-length of the string datatype in the database table. Hope this helps. Dinesh 3457. score:0. Great piece ......
Read more > Top Related Medium Post
Top Related Medium Post
No results found
 Top Related StackOverflow Question
Top Related StackOverflow Question
No results found
 Troubleshoot Live Code
Troubleshoot Live Code
Lightrun enables developers to add logs, metrics and snapshots to live code - no restarts or redeploys required.
Start Free Top Related Reddit Thread
Top Related Reddit Thread
No results found
 Top Related Hackernoon Post
Top Related Hackernoon Post
No results found
 Top Related Tweet
Top Related Tweet
No results found
 Top Related Dev.to Post
Top Related Dev.to Post
No results found
 Top Related Hashnode Post
Top Related Hashnode Post
No results found

@willmorgan jarekb84 is this issue resolved. i have nullable as true and am getting the same error
@aaronwilliams97 Had the same issue and setting the nullable option fixed it for me.